What is the Canada Child Benefit?

The Canada Child Benefit (CCB) is a tax-free monthly payment provided by the Canadian government to help families with the costs of raising children under 18.

The benefit is income-dependent, meaning the lower your household income, the higher your CCB payments.

The payments are administered by the Canada Revenue Agency (CRA) and include additional support through the Child Disability Benefit for families with children with disabilities.

How to Increase Your Canada Child Benefit

While there’s no direct way to request an increase in CCB, several factors can influence the amount you receive:

1. File Your Taxes

To receive the CCB, you must file your tax return annually, even if you have no income. Since the benefit is based on your previous year’s income, accurate and timely tax filing ensures you get the correct amount.

2. Update Your Family Status

If your household situation changes—such as separation, divorce, or a new child—reporting these changes to the CRA can impact the amount of CCB you receive. For example, adding a child to your family will increase your benefit.

3. Ensure Low Household Income

Since the CCB is based on a sliding scale tied to family income, families with lower income are entitled to higher payments. If you have had a significant change in income, update the CRA to adjust your payments.

4. Use the CCB Calculator

Families can use the CCB Calculator on the CRA website to estimate their expected payments. This helps plan for the future and ensures you’re receiving all the benefits you’re entitled to.

How is CCB calculated?

CCB is based on your household income and the number of children under 18 in your care.

Can I increase my CCB?

You can’t directly increase your CCB, but reporting changes like income or family size can adjust the amount.

Is the CCB taxable?

No, the Canada Child Benefit is a tax-free payment.

When does CCB increase?

CCB typically adjusts annually based on inflation and living costs.
